Cross Promotion for Your Martial Arts Gym

Cross-promotion with other local businesses can be an effective way to increase visibility for your gym and attract new students.


By reaching out to other businesses in your area, you can create mutually beneficial partnerships that help both businesses grow.

For example, you could offer a discount to customers of a local restaurant or coffee shop, in exchange for them offering a discount to your gym's customers. This not only helps to get your gym's name out there, but it also helps to build relationships with other businesses in your community.


You can also collaborate with other businesses to host events or contests. For instance, you can host a fitness challenge with a local supplement store and offer prizes to the winners. This can help to drive foot traffic to both businesses and create a sense of community among your customers.


Try this at your gym:


Reach out to a few local businesses that you think would be a good fit for your gym. Introduce yourself and your gym, and ask if they would be interested in cross-promoting. Be open to different ideas and be flexible. You can offer discounts, host events or even create a loyalty program that gives benefits to customers of both businesses.


Remember to be persistent and professional. Follow up with these businesses after your initial contact, and be sure to keep them updated on any new promotions or events that you're hosting. Building relationships takes time, but it can pay off in the long run with more visibility and new students for your gym.
